Over 3,500 applicants in the county have received payments under the scheme.
€25 million in Restart grants were paid out to firms in county Kildare.
The programme of financial supports opened in May of last year, and closed to new applicants in October.
The schemes were administered by all 31 local authorities.
Kildare County Council approved 3,695 applications.
In all, €633 million in grants were paid across Ireland.
